значения флажка jQGrid - PullRequest
1 голос
/ 08 июня 2011

У меня есть редактируемый флажок в моем jQGrid со значениями

editoptions: { value: "Yes:No" }

Но независимо от того, что это значение, я получаю обратно на строковое значение контроллера "Да: Нет", а не одинЗначение «Да» равно «Нет», поэтому я получаю это так:

Когда это проверено, я получаю это:

form["MyCheckBox"] = "Yes:No".

Когда это не проверено, я получаю это:

form["MyCheckBox"] = "No".

Как я могу сделать, чтобы это работало?Или есть ли способ получить значения типа bool (true / false) вместо строковых значений?

Нужна помощь

Ответы [ 2 ]

1 голос
/ 08 июня 2011

Попробуйте это:

editoptions: { value:"True:False" }, editable:true, edittype:'checkbox', 
formatter: "checkbox", formatoptions: {disabled : false}
0 голосов
/ 08 июня 2011

Мне кажется, вы описываете ошибку, которая уже исправлена ​​в последней версии jqGrid от GitHub.Я рекомендую вам скачать версию с здесь .См. здесь для описания порядка включения модулей jqGrid.

...